It is found that the imposition of Hermitian symmetry upon the single particle Thomas‐Fermi density matrix changes the single particle exchange energy density operator in … WebAug 30, 2024 · Electron exchange is a purely quantum mechanical effect driven by the Pauli principle. The Slater determinant wavefunctions ensure the exchange term will only be non-zero for electrons of the same spin, with the resulting exchange energy manifesting as a negative correction to the Coulomb energy.
